The atomic mass of carbon-13 is 13. It has six protons. How many neutrons does this isotope have?
Ber [7]
Carbon-13 will have 6 protons (because it is carbon), 6 electrons, and 7 neutrons. Isotopes have a different number of neutrons.

The Earth’s radius is 6378.1 kilometers. If you were standing at the equator, you are essentially undergoing uniform circular mo
emmainna [20.7K]

Answer:

b. 84 minutes

Explanation:

a_c=g = Centripetal acceleration = 9.81 m/s²

r = Radius of Earth = 6378.1 km

v = Velocity

Centripetal acceleration is given by

a_c=\dfrac{v^2}{r}\\\Rightarrow v=\sqrt{a_cr}\\\Rightarrow v=\sqrt{9.81\times 6378100}\\\Rightarrow v=7910.06706\ m/s

Time period is given by

T=\dfrac{2\pi r}{v60}\\\Rightarrow T=\dfrac{2\pi 6378.1\times 10^3}{7910.06706\times 60}\\\Rightarrow T=84.43835\ minutes

The time period of Earth’s rotation would be 84.43835 minutes
